OpenAI bans Cambodia scam operation that used ChatGPT for fraud and trafficking

Artificial intelligence was supposed to make fraud harder to pull off. Instead, a Cambodia-based scam operation turned ChatGPT into an operational backbone — using it to build fake identities, craft emotionally manipulative messages, and run what amounted to a full-service fraud enterprise spanning romance cons, investment traps, gambling schemes, and law enforcement impersonation. The story, disclosed by OpenAI, reveals something more disturbing than a clever hack: it shows how modern criminal networks are quietly absorbing generative AI into every layer of their business.

Key takeaways

  • A Cambodia-based scam operation used ChatGPT across at least four scam types: investment, romance, gambling, and law enforcement impersonation.
  • The network used ChatGPT to generate fake personas, translate messages, forge documents, and manage internal operations — including records linked to suspected forced labor.
  • Scammers deployed dating personas to lure victims into bogus cryptocurrencies and spot gold trading schemes, combining multiple fraud techniques in a single operation.
  • ChatGPT accounts tied to the operation were banned and threat indicators were shared with industry partners and relevant authorities.
  • Some scam content pointed toward links with human trafficking and forced labor, consistent with documented patterns across Southeast Asian criminal compounds.

How the Cambodia Scam Operation Used ChatGPT

OpenAI says it disrupted the network earlier this year, following an initial lead from WhatsApp. What investigators found was not a simple phishing ring but a multi-scheme operation running several types of fraud simultaneously — a pattern that reflects how organized crime in the region increasingly treats deception as a diversified business.
